As a follow up to our Christmas Crossover with our Kurt Army Cousins, The Not For Everyone Podcast, we decided to take a look at two of the Stephen King adaptations that were mentioned, but unseen by us. First up is George A Romero’s “The Dark Half”; a film in which we learn that pure, undiluted evil must be dressed like Tom Waits; that Henry (Portrait of a Serial Killer) has even less idea of the law when on the other side of a police badge; and that Eleanor Lance escaped from Hill House to become pipe smoker of the year (1993). A faithful adaptation of King’s take on his own outing as the author Richard Bachman, this is a superior slice of 90s horror, reuniting King with Romero, with a superb cast backed up by incredible practical and visual effects that still hold up today.
